Presidential Address and Economic Concerns

  • 🗣️ President Trump delivered an 18-minute year-end address, focusing on attacking President Biden and promoting his administration's economic policies.
  • 📊 Despite the president's claims, new CBS polling indicates 63% of Americans believe the economy is in bad shape.

Key Political Events and Policies

  • 📜 Republicans passed a massive tax and spending bill, and the "Department of Government Efficiency" (DOGE) reportedly shrunk the federal workforce.
  • 🏛️ The year saw the longest government shutdown in history and a congressional vote to release the Jeffrey Epstein files.
